Low Salt Tomato And Vegetable Juice VS Canned Turnip Greens Nutrients Per 100 Kcal
Discover which food has more nutrients per 100 calories - Low Salt Tomato and Vegetable Juice or Canned Turnip Greens?
Lets compare vitamin content per 100 calories of Low Salt Tomato and Vegetable Juice vs Canned Turnip Greens:
- 100 calories of Low Salt Tomato and Vegetable Juice have 3.5 times more Vitamin B1, 1.8 times more Vitamin B3, 3 times more Vitamin B6 and 1.5 times more Vitamin C than Canned Turnip Greens.
- While 100 kcal of Canned Turnip Greens no Salt contain 4.4 times more Vitamin A, 2.3 times more Vitamin B2, 5.1 times more Vitamin B9, 5.3 times more Vitamin E and 62.7 times more Vitamin K than Tomato and Vegetable Juice Low Sodium.
- Both Tomato and Vegetable Juice Low Sodium as well as Canned Turnip Greens no Salt have insufficient amounts of Vitamin B12 and Vitamin D in 100 calories.
Comparing minerals per 100 calories for Low Salt Tomato and Vegetable Juice vs Canned Turnip Greens:
- 100 calories of Low Salt Tomato and Vegetable Juice have 2.1 times more Copper and 1.7 times more Sodium than Canned Turnip Greens.
- While 100 kcal of Canned Turnip Greens no Salt contain 12.4 times more Calcium, 4.2 times more Iron, 2.1 times more Magnesium, 1.4 times more Phosphorus, 1.6 times more Selenium and 1.3 times more Zinc than Tomato and Vegetable Juice Low Sodium.
- Both Low Salt Tomato and Vegetable Juice and Canned Turnip Greens contain similar levels of Potassium and Water per 100 calories.
Comparison of macro-nutrients per 100 calories:
- 100 calories of Low Salt Tomato and Vegetable Juice have 1.4 times more Carbohydrate and 6.7 times more Sugars than Canned Turnip Greens.
- While 100 kcal of Canned Turnip Greens no Salt contain 97.3 times more Omega 3, 1.9 times more Fiber and 2.6 times more Protein than Tomato and Vegetable Juice Low Sodium.
- Both Low Salt Tomato and Vegetable Juice and Canned Turnip Greens offer comparable quantities of Energy per 100 calories.
